3-Iodo-2-methylbenzoic acid is widely utilized in research focused on:
- Synthesis of Pharmaceuticals: This compound serves as a key intermediate in the synthesis of various pharmaceutical agents, particularly those targeting inflammatory diseases.
- Organic Synthesis: It is employed in organic chemistry for the development of complex molecules, allowing researchers to create novel compounds with specific properties.
- Material Science: The chemical is used in the formulation of advanced materials, including polymers and coatings, enhancing their chemical resistance and durability.
- Biochemical Research: It plays a role in studying enzyme interactions and metabolic pathways, providing insights into biological processes and potential therapeutic targets.
- Analytical Chemistry: 3-Iodo-2-methylbenzoic acid is utilized as a standard in analytical methods, aiding in the accurate quantification of related compounds in various samples.
